1)SQL SERVER 2005默认登陆方式为Windows认证,远程访问需改为混合认证方式;
2)在配置管理器中启用TCP/IP协议;
3)关闭本机上的windows防火墙。

解决方案 »

  1.   

    看服务器 环境是否正确?.net3.5  .net2.0  .net1.1
    看自己的数据库连接是否正确?其他的问题就更多了
      

  2.   

    <customErrors> 标记的“mode”属性设置为“Off”。 
    然后看看错误信息 
      

  3.   

    这个算经典错误了,以前遇到过,这样的错误提示基本没用,没必要去改web.config;当时是因为修改后的代码未编译引起的,不过有时候是因为你代码错误,但是服务器没有返回具体错误,建议你确认一下代码是否正确,再上传到服务器,如果还是有这个错误,就用最后一招,到服务器上去修改了,这样肯定没问题,有时候我就这么做的,虽然很土,不过很有效。希望能对你有点帮助